Cambridge Analytica files for bankruptcy

Cambridge Analytica

Political consultancy firm Cambridge Analytica has filed for voluntary Chapter 7 bankruptcy due to business losses. It has listed assets in the range of $100,001 to $500,000 and liabilities in the range of $1 million to $10 million. The firm and its British parent SCL Elections Ltd said earlier that they would begin bankruptcy proceedings immediately. It is speculated to resurge as two fresh firms, the possibility of which the company has declined.
